⥃Daniel’s Vision of the Four Beasts [ Revelation 13:1–10 ]
[1] In the first year of Belshazzar2 king of Babylon Daniel3 had4 a dream and visions5 of his head upon his bed: then he wrote6 the dream, [and] told the sum of the matters7.8 [2] Daniel spake and said, I saw in my vision by night, and, behold, the four9 winds of the heaven strove upon the great10 sea. [3] And four11 great beasts12 came up from the sea, diverse one from another. [4] The first [was] like13 a lion, and had eagle’s wings: I beheld till the wings14 thereof were plucked, and it15 was lifted16 up from the earth, and made stand upon the feet as a man, and a17 man’s heart was given to it. [5] And behold another18 beast, a second, like to a bear, and it raised up itself on one side19, and [it had] three ribs20 in the mouth of it between the teeth of it: and they said thus unto it, Arise21, devour much flesh. [6] After this I beheld, and lo22 another23, like a leopard, which had upon the back of it four wings24 of a fowl; the beast had also four heads25; and dominion was given to it. [7] After this I saw26 in the night visions, and behold a fourth27 beast, dreadful and terrible, and strong exceedingly; and it had great iron teeth: it devoured and brake in pieces, and stamped the residue with the feet of it: and it [was] diverse from all the beasts that [were] before it; and it had ten28 horns. [8] I considered the horns, and, behold, there came up among them another29 little horn, before whom there were three of the first horns plucked up by the roots: and, behold, in this horn [were] eyes like30 the eyes of man, and a mouth31 speaking great things.
⥃Daniel’s Vision of the Ancient of Days
[9] I beheld till32 the thrones were cast down, and the Ancient33 of days did sit, whose34 garment [was] white as snow, and the hair of his head like the pure wool: his throne35 [was like] the fiery flame, [and] his wheels36 [as] burning fire. [10] A fiery37 stream issued and came forth from before him: thousand thousands38 ministered unto him, and ten thousand times ten thousand stood before him: the judgment39 was set, and the books were opened. [11] I beheld then because of the voice40 of the great words which the horn spake: I beheld [even41] till the beast was slain, and his body destroyed, and given to the burning flame. [12] As concerning the rest42 of the beasts, they had their dominion taken away: yet their lives were prolonged43 for a season and time.
⥃Daniel’s Vision of the Son of Man
[13] I saw in the night visions, and, behold, [one] like44 the Son of man came with the clouds of heaven, and came to the Ancient45 of days, and they46 brought him near before him. [14] And there was given47 him dominion, and glory, and a kingdom, that all48 people, nations, and languages, should serve him: his dominion [is] an everlasting49 dominion, which shall not pass away, and his kingdom [that] which shall not be destroyed.
⥃Daniel’s Visions Interpreted
[15] I Daniel was grieved50 in my spirit in the midst of [my] body51, and the visions52 of my head troubled me. [16] I came near unto one53 of them that stood by, and asked him the truth of all this. So he told me, and made me know the interpretation of the things. [17] These great54 beasts, which are four, [are] four kings, [which] shall arise out55 of the earth. [18] But the saints56 of the most High57 shall take the kingdom, and possess the kingdom for ever, even for ever and ever. [19] Then I would know the truth of the fourth58 beast, which was diverse from all the others59, exceeding dreadful, whose teeth [were of] iron, and his nails [of] brass; [which] devoured, brake in pieces, and stamped the residue with his feet; [20] And of the ten horns60 that [were] in his head, and [of] the other which came up, and before whom three fell; even [of] that horn that had eyes, and a mouth that spake very great things, whose look61 [was] more stout than his fellows.6263646566676869707172 [21] I beheld, and the same horn made war with the saints, and prevailed against them;73 [22] Until the Ancient74 of days came, and judgment75 was given to the saints of the most High; and the time came that the saints possessed the kingdom. [23] Thus he said, The fourth76 beast shall be the fourth kingdom upon earth, which shall be diverse from all kingdoms, and shall devour the whole earth, and shall tread it down, and break it in pieces. [24] And the ten77 horns out of this kingdom [are] ten kings [that] shall arise: and another78 shall rise after them; and he shall be diverse from the first, and he shall subdue three kings. [25] And he shall speak79 [great] words against the most High, and shall wear out80 the saints of the most High, and think81 to change times and laws: and they shall be given into his hand until a time82 and times and the dividing of time. [26] But the judgment shall sit, and they shall take away his dominion, to consume and to destroy [it] unto the end.83 [27] And the kingdom and84 dominion, and the greatness of the kingdom under the whole heaven, shall be given to the people of the saints of the most High, whose kingdom85 [is] an everlasting kingdom, and all86 dominions87 shall serve and obey him. [28] Hitherto [is] the end88 of the matter. As for me Daniel, my cogitations89 much troubled me, and my countenance changed in me: but90 I kept the matter in my heart.

The ten kingdoms into which the western Roman empire was divided; which were primarily, according to Machiavel and Bp. Lloyd: ↩
-
- The Huns in Hungary, ad 356
-
- The Ostrogoths in Moesia, ad 377
-
- The Visigoths in Pannonia, ad 378
-
- The Sueves and Alans in Gascoigne and Spain, ad 407
-
- The Vandals in Africa, ad 407
-
- The Franks in France, ad 407
-
- The Burgundians in Burgundy, ad 407
-
- The Heruli and Turingi in Italy, ad 476
-
- The Saxons and Angles in Britain, ad 476
-
- The Lombards, first upon the Danube, and afterwards in Italy, ad 526
-
Though the ten kingdoms differed from these in later periods, and were sometimes more or less, yet they were still known by that name. Dan 7:8, Dan 7:11, Dan 7:23, Dan 8:9-11 ↩
